Original Description
The painting Joseph and Leopold, Sons of Francis I and Maria Theresa of Austria by Martin II Mytens (or Meytens) is a masterful 18th-century portrait that exudes regal elegance and dynastic pride. Set against a luxe, velvety backdrop, the two young archdukes are depicted with poised refinement, their sumptuous silk attire and delicate lace cuffs epitomizing Habsburg grandeur. Mytens' meticulous attention to textile details and soft, luminous skin tones reflects the Rococo influence, while the restrained composition anchors the work in formal court portraiture traditions. As a leading portraitist of the Viennese court, Mytens' works like this one served as political propaganda, reinforcing Maria Theresa’s legacy through idealized depictions of her heirs. The painting holds significance as both a historical document and a testament to transitional European courtly styles—bridging late Baroque opulence with emerging Neoclassical restraint.
